Аннотация:Extraction is the main method of industrial reprocessing of spent nuclear fuel. Radiolytic transformations directly determine the service life of the extraction system. Accordingly, elucidating the mechanism of radiation-induced changes in the composition and properties of extraction systems deserves close attention. Radiolytic conversion of the extractant is aggravated by the action of nitric acid. As a consequence, there is competition between the processes of radiolysis, acid hydrolysis, nitration and nitroxylation. Radiation-induced processes characteristic of heteroatomic complexing agents, radionuclide ions, nitric acid, single and mixed diluents are considered.
